Which would likely live near a crack in the deep ocean floor that spews scalding water? A. halophile B. methanogen C. thermoacid

ophile D. Eubacteria

The right option is; C.  

Thermoacidophile would likely live near a crack in the deep ocean floor that spews scalding water.

A thermoacidophile is an organism that can grow in strongly acidic environments (with low PH) and high temperatures i.e. it is heat and acid tolerant. Most of thermophiles are bacteria or archaea (especially of the phylum Crenarchaeota and euryarchaeota). Thermoacidophiles can be found in deep sea vents, hot springs and solfataric environments.  

From the question, scalding water that is being released from the crack in the deep ocean floor is a very hot, burning water. Hence, thermoacidophiles can stay in such environment because they can tolerate high temperature.

Eukaryotic cells. Classify each statement according to whether it occurs in eukaryotic cells, prokaryotic cells, or both.
frutty [35]

Answer:

<u>Both</u>:

  • The start codon is often AUG

<u>Eukaryotic cell only:</u>

  • The larger subunit of the ribosome is 60s.
  • The ribosomes initially binds the 5' end of mRNA.

<u>Prokaryotic cell only</u>:

  • The ribosome is 70s
  • Translation occurs in the cytoplasm
  • There are multiple ribosome binding site

Explanation:

  • AUG is the common start codon for both eukaryotic as well prokaryotic cells. In eukaryotic cell, it codes for methionine . While in prokaryotic cell, it codes for formyl methionine.
  • In prokaryotic cell, ribosomes are found in cytoplasm, hence the translation occurs in cytoplasm.
  • Eukaryotic ribosome consists of two subunits; 40s and 60s(larger subunit)
  • Prokaryotic ribosomes have 70s ribososme, which consists of 50s and 20s subuints
  • in eukaryotic cell, 40s ribosome initially binds to the cap at the 5' end of mRNA.
  • Bacterial mRNA contain multiple ribosome binding sites.
